Color: #DB07DF
#DB07DF Color Information
#DB07DF is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#DB07DF. A complement of this color would be #0ADF07, perceived brightness is 0.37, and the grayscale version is #737373.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 299°,a saturation of 94%, and a lightness of 45%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 299°, a saturation of 97%, and a value of 87%.
In a RGB color space, #DB07DF is composed of 86% red, 3% green and 87%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 97% magenta, 0% yellow and 13%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 20.39, x: 0.3592, and y: 0.1763.

About #DB07DF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 299°, a saturation of 94%, and a lightness of 45%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 299°, a saturation of 97%, and a value of 87%.
- HEX: #DB07DF
- RGB: rgb(219, 7, 223)
- HSL: hsl(299, 94%, 45%)
- HSV: hsv(299, 97%, 87%)
- CMYK: 2.00% cyan, 97.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 13.00% black
- XYZ: 41.53, 20.39, 53.71
- Yxy: 20.39, 0.3592, 0.1763
- Hunter Lab: 52.27, 83.33, -55.61
- CIE-Lab: 52.27, 83.33, -55.61
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 41.53, Y: 20.39, Z: 53.71.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 20.39, x: 0.3592, and y: 0.1763.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 52.27, a: 83.33, and b: -55.61.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 52.27, a: 83.33, and b: -55.61.
